Shipping industry is a high-risk industry, and the decision-making of ship investment means crucial to a shipping company. This paper innovatively introduced an approach combined with real options and fuzzy risk evaluation for the ship investment problem. The model in the paper assumes that the uncertainty of the expected payoffs from the ship investment is stochastic and vague and that meets well with reality. The fuzzy risk analysis can deal with the uncertainty very well and improve the effectiveness of real options in some degree. By the proposed approach, a numerical example of ship investment problem in a Chinese shipping company was solved successfully. The results show that the proposed approach is effective and efficient for solving the problem. Thus the approach can be supportive for shipping companies while making decision.
